Abstract:In this paper, a novel shape descriptor for shape recognition is proposed. An evolutionary process is introduced in which a contour is reconstructed from the bounding circle of the shape. In this evolutionary process, circle points always move toward the shape in normal direction until they arrive at the shape contour.
